[Basic work environment factors at the Kremikovtsi Coke Chemical Plant]
Summary
Investigations in a metallurgical-chemical plant revealed significant air pollution from dust and toxic substances, with synergistic effects impacting worker health. Recommendations focus on further research for occupational risk assessment and improved working conditions.
